/// The `World` is the container for all ECS data. It stores the entities and
/// their components, does queries and runs systems.
///
/// Typically there is only a single world, but there is no limit on the number
/// of worlds an application can create.
///
/// If the world is deleted, all data in the world will be deleted as well.
///
/// # Examples
///
/// ```
/// # use flecs_ecs::core::World;
/// let world = World::new();
/// ```

impl Drop for World {
    fn drop(&mut self) {
        if std::thread::panicking() {
            return;
        }

        let world_ptr = self.raw_world.as_ptr();
        if unsafe { sys::flecs_poly_release_(world_ptr as *mut c_void) } == 0 {
            if unsafe { sys::ecs_stage_get_id(world_ptr) } == -1 {
                unsafe { sys::ecs_stage_free(world_ptr) };
            } else {
                let ctx = self.world_ctx_mut();

                unsafe {
                    // before we call ecs_fini(), we increment the reference count back to 1
                    // otherwise, copies of this object created during ecs_fini (e.g. a component on_remove hook)
                    // would call again this destructor and ecs_fini().
                    sys::flecs_poly_claim_(world_ptr as *mut c_void);
                    sys::ecs_fini(self.raw_world.as_ptr())
                };
                let is_ref_count_not_zero = !ctx.is_ref_count_zero();
                if is_ref_count_not_zero && !ctx.is_panicking() {
                    ctx.set_is_panicking_true();
                    panic!("The code base still has lingering references to `Query` objects. This is a bug in the user code.
                        Please ensure that all `Query` objects are out of scope before the world is destroyed.");
                }

                let ctx = unsafe { Box::from_raw(ctx as *mut WorldCtx) };
                drop(ctx);
            }
        }
    }
}
